titleOfInvention | Mobile defibrillator for use with personal multifunction device and methods of use |
abstract | A portable defibrillator system includes a personal multifunction device and a portable defibrillator device for delivering a dose of electric current to a heart for ending the dysrhythmia and allowing the heart to re-establish a normal sinus rhythm. A portable defibrillator case contains defibrillation circuitry supporting the generation and transmission of a dose of electric current. A set of charging pads electrically connect to the portable defibrillator case for communication of the dose of electric current and sensing from the patient responses to said electric current. A first set of communication circuitry communicates between the defibrillation circuitry and a personal multifunction device. A second set of communication circuitry communicates between the defibrillation circuitry and the set of charging pads. The portable defibrillator case, set of charging pads, and first and second sets of communication circuitry are of a size similar to the size of the personal multifunction device. |
